- Sung Sot Cave - Guests will visit Sung Sot Cave, one of the most beautiful caves in Halong Bay. Discovered by the French in 1901, these caves are located on Bo Hon Island in the central area of the World Heritage Site of Ha Long Bay, Quang Ninh Province. They are situated near Titop Island, Me Cung Cave, and Luon Cave. Sung Sot Cave serves as a gateway to famous tourist attractions in Halong Bay.
Sung Sot Caves are 25 meters above sea level and span an area of more than 10,000 m². Inside, there is an 800-meter-long stone walkway adorned with colorful lampposts, enhancing the mysterious and attractive ambiance.

TITOV ISLAND
Titov Island, also known as Titop Island, is a popular destination in Halong Bay, situated in the heart of the bay. It features a crescent moon-shaped beach known for its tranquility and stunningly clear blue waters. The beach’s sands have been whitened by the ocean’s surf, creating a picturesque paradise.
